धनरूपैः पादुकाद्यैः पादसंग्रणादिभिः स्नानाभिषेकनैवेद्यैर्भोजनैश्चप्रपूजयेत्
With wealth, sandals, and other objects, by touching the feet and so forth, with bathing, anointing, offerings, and food, one should worship.
गुरुपूजैवपूजास्याच्छिवस्यपरमात्मनः गुरुशेषंतुयत्सर्वमात्मशुद्धिकरंभवेत्
Worship of the guru is indeed worship of Shiva, the Supreme Self; whatever remains of the guru becomes purifying for oneself.
गुरोःशेषःशिवोच्छिष्टंजलमन्नादिनिर्मितम् शिष्याणांशिवभक्तानांग्राह्यंभोज्यंभवेद्द्विजाः
The guru's remainder, Shiva's leavings—water, food, and so forth—should be accepted and eaten by disciples and Shiva devotees, O twice-born.
गुर्वनुज्ञाविरहितंचोरवत्सकलंभवेत् गुरोरपिविशेषज्ञंयत्नाद्गृह्णीतवैगुरुम्
Without the guru's permission, all is like that of a thief; but whatever the guru especially knows, one should carefully receive from the guru.
अज्ञानमोचनंसाध्यंविशेषज्ञोहिमोचकः आदौचविघ्नशमनंकर्तव्यंकर्मपूर्तये
The one who knows distinctions removes ignorance and accomplishes the goal; at the beginning, obstacles should be removed for the completion of the act.
निर्विघ्नेनकृतंसांगंकर्मवैसफलं भवेत् तस्मात्सकलकर्मादौविघ्नेशं पूजयेद् बुधः
When the act is performed completely and without obstacles, it yields fruit; therefore, the wise should worship the Lord of obstacles at the start of every act.
सर्वबाधानिवृत्त्यर्थंसर्वान्देवान्यजेद्बुधः ज्वरादिग्रंथिरोगाश्चबाधाह्याध्यात्मिकामता
For the removal of all afflictions, the wise should worship all the gods; for fevers, tumors, diseases, and all afflictions considered to be of the self.
पिशाचजंबुकादीनांवल्मीकाद्युद्भवेतथा अकस्मादेवगोधादिजंतूनांपतनेपिच
For troubles arising from spirits, jackals, and the like, as well as from ants and similar creatures, and also from the sudden fall of lizards and other animals.
गृहेकच्छपसर्पस्त्रीदुर्जनादर्शनेपिच वृक्षनारीगवादीनांप्रसूतिविषयेपिच
In the house, if there is a tortoise, a snake, a woman of ill repute, or a wicked person seen, or in matters concerning trees, women, cows, and the like, especially at the time of birth.
भाविदुःखंसमायातितस्मात्तेभौतिकामता अमेध्या शनिपातश्चमहामारीतथैवच
When impending sorrow appears, these are considered to be of material origin: impurity, the fall of Saturn, and great epidemics as well.
ज्वरमारीविषूचिश्चगोमारीचमसूरिका जन्मर्क्षग्रहसंक्रांतिग्रहयोगास्वराशिके
Fever, epidemic disease, contagious illness, cow-pox, smallpox, birth-star conjunctions, planetary transits, and planetary conjunctions in one's own sign.
दुःस्वप्नदर्शनाद्याश्चमतावैह्यधिदैविकाः शवचांडालपतितस्पर्शाद्येंतर्गृहेगते
Evil dreams and the like are considered divine afflictions; also, when a corpse, an outcaste, or a fallen person is touched and enters the house.
एतादृशेसमुत्पन्नेभाविदुःखस्यसूचके शांतियज्ञंतुमतिमान्कुर्यात्तद्दोषशांतये
When such signs arise, indicating impending sorrow, the wise should perform a pacifying sacrifice to quell those faults.
देवालये ऽथगोष्ठेवाचैत्येवापिगृहांगणे प्रादेशोन्नतधिष्ण्येवैद्विहस्तेयस्वलंकृते
In a temple, cowshed, stupa, or even in the courtyard of a house, on a raised and well-decorated platform, or in a clean place, it should be performed.
भारमात्रव्रीहिधान्यंप्रस्थाप्यपरिसृत्यच मध्येविलिख्यकमलंतथादिक्षुविलिख्यवै
Place only as much rice or grain as needed, and after smoothing it out, draw a lotus in the center, and likewise draw a square around it.
तंतुनावेष्टितंकुंभं नवगुग्गुलधूपितम् मध्येस्थाप्यमहाकुंभंतथादिक्ष्वपिविन्यसेत्
Wrap a pot with a thread, fumigate it with fresh guggul, and place a large pot in the center; similarly, set it at the four directions.
सनालाम्रककूर्चादीन्कलशांश्च तथाष्टसु पूरयेन्मंत्रपूतेनपञ्चद्रव्ययुतेनहि
Fill the eight pots with water purified by mantra, along with five substances, and insert stalks of mango and other auspicious plants.
प्रक्षिपेन्नवरत्नानिनीलादीन्क्रमशस्तथा कर्मज्ञंचसपत्नीकमाचार्यंवरयेद्बुधः
Place the nine gems, beginning with sapphire, in order; the wise should appoint a priest, skilled in ritual, together with his wife.
सुवर्णप्रतिमां विष्णोरिंद्रादीनांच निक्षिपेत् सशिरस्केमध्यकुंभेविष्णुमाबाह्यपूजयेत्
Place a golden image of Vishnu and of Indra and the others; with head bowed, worship Vishnu in the central pot and also perform outer worship.
प्रागादिषुयथामंत्रमिंद्रादीन्क्रमशोयजेत् तत्तन्नाम्नाचतुर्थ्यांचनमोन्ते नयथाक्रमम्
In the directions beginning with the east, worship Indra and the others in order, with the appropriate mantras, and at the end, offer the oblations with their respective names.
आवाहनादिकंसर्वमाचार्येणैवकारयेत् आचार्य ऋत्विजा सार्धं तन्मात्रान्प्रजपेच्छतम्
All acts from invocation onward should be performed by the teacher alone; the teacher, together with the officiating priests, should recite the prescribed mantras.
कुंभस्य पश्चिमे भागेजपांतेहोममाचरेत् कोटिंलक्षंसहस्रंवाशतमष्टोत्तरं बुधाः
At the western side of the pot, after the recitation, the wise should perform the homa, whether a crore, a hundred thousand, a thousand, a hundred, or one hundred and eight times.
एकाहंवानवाहंवातथामंडलमेव वा यथायोग्यंप्रकुर्वीतकालदेशानुसारतः
It may be done in one day, nine days, or even in a mandala (forty days), as is appropriate, according to time and place.
शमीहोमश्च शांत्यर्थे वृत्त्यर्थेचपलाशकम् समिदन्नाज्यकैर्द्रव्यैर्नाम्नामंत्रेण वा हुनेत्
For the sake of peace, the śamī wood should be used for the homa, and for prosperity, palāśa wood; the offerings should be made with fuel, rice, and clarified butter, using the respective names and mantras.
प्रारंभेयत्कृतंद्रव्यंतत्क्रियांतंसमाचरेत् पुण्याहंवाचयित्वांते दिनेसंप्रोक्ष्ययेज्जलैः
After beginning, one should complete the ritual with the materials prepared for it; at the end, having recited the auspicious invocation, one should sprinkle the site with water.
ब्राह्मणान्भोजयेत्पश्चाद्यावदाहुतिसंख्यया आचार्यश्चहविष्याशीत्विजश्चभवेद्बुधाः
Afterwards, one should feed Brahmins according to the number of offerings made; the teacher and the officiating priests, being learned, should also partake of the sacrificial food.
आदित्यादीन्ग्रहानिष्ट्वासर्वहोमांत एवहि ऋत्विभ्योदक्षिणांदद्यान्नवरत्नंयथा क्रमम्
Having worshipped the planets beginning with the Sun at the conclusion of all the offerings, one should give gifts to the priests in order—food and jewels as appropriate.
दशदानंततःकुर्याद्भूरिदानंततः परम् बालानामुपनीतानांगृहिणांवनिनांधनम्
Then one should make ten gifts, and then even greater gifts: to children, to those who have undergone initiation, to householders, and to forest-dwellers.
कन्यानांचसभर्त्ःणांविधवानांततःपरम् तंत्रोपकरणंसर्वमाचार्यायनिवेदयेत्
Next, to maidens, to married women, and then to widows; all the implements used there should be presented to the teacher.
उत्पातानांचमारीणांदुःखस्वामीयमःस्मृतः तस्माद्यमस्यप्रीत्यर्थंकालदानंप्रदापयेत्
The lord of death is said to be the master of calamities and diseases; therefore, to please Yama, one should give the gift called Kālada.
